Atletico Madrid Signs Johnny Cardoso from Real Betis for €30 Million

American midfielder Johnny Cardoso will join Atletico Madrid from Real Betis, both clubs confirmed on Wednesday. The 23-year-old has signed a contract that will keep him at the Spanish club until 2030. Cardoso’s transfer follows a successful tenure at Betis, where he played a crucial role in their recent achievements.
During his time with Betis, Cardoso helped the team reach the final of the UEFA Conference League in May 2023, where they faced Chelsea. While neither club disclosed the exact transfer fee, Spanish media reports indicate that the deal is valued at approximately €30 million (around $34.70 million). This significant investment reflects Cardoso’s rising profile in European football.
In addition to his club success, Cardoso has also made an impact on the international stage. He has represented the United States national team in 22 appearances since his debut in 2020. Notably, Cardoso holds dual nationality, as he also possesses an Italian passport, which may provide him additional opportunities in European competitions.
